What is adhesion cohesion and surface tension?

Attractive forces between molecules of different types are called adhesive forces. Cohesive forces between molecules cause the surface of a liquid to contract to the smallest possible surface area. This general effect is called surface tension.

What causes surface tension in water adhesion?

The surface tension arises due to cohesive interactions between the molecules in the liquid. At the bulk of the liquid, the molecules have neighboring molecules on each side. Molecules are pulling each other equally in all directions causing a net force of zero.

What is adhesion tension?

1. n. [Enhanced Oil Recovery] In a system with two immiscible fluids in contact with a solid, the difference in the two fluid-solid surface tensions.

Does water have high surface tension?

Water has an unusually high surface tension because of the relatively high attraction of water molecules to each other through a web of hydrogen bonds, water has a higher surface tension than most other liquids.

How does surface tension affect water?

Surface tension is responsible for the shape of liquid droplets. Although easily deformed, droplets of water tend to be pulled into a spherical shape by the imbalance in cohesive forces of the surface layer. In the absence of other forces, drops of virtually all liquids would be approximately spherical.

What is the surface tension of water?

Water has a surface tension of 0.07275 joule per square metre at 20 °C (68 °F). In comparison, organic liquids, such as benzene and alcohols, have lower surface tensions, whereas mercury has a higher surface tension.

Is adhesion related to surface tension?

So, surface tension is due to cohesion between the water molecules at the surface of a liquid, but water molecules aren’t just attracted to each other. They’re actually attracted to the container too and other materials, and that’s called adhesion.

What is a simple definition of surface tension?

Definition of surface tension : the attractive force exerted upon the surface molecules of a liquid by the molecules beneath that tends to draw the surface molecules into the bulk of the liquid and makes the liquid assume the shape having the least surface area.
